Today is indeed a high holy day: National Doughnut Day. Its origins lie in the distribution of free doughnuts to American soldiers during the First World War, and then acquired greater fame with the sponsorship of the Salvation Army in 1938. Now it’s mostly a marketing gimmick, but do we really need a reason to celebrate? Get thee to a bakery.
